The present invention is related to the field of cartilage physiology, repair, and regeneration, in particular, the invention contemplates a treatment for bone healing disorders by upregulating chondrocyte proliferation. For example, inhibition of cysteinyl leukotriene activity on chondrocytes using cysteinyl leukotriene- 1 receptor antagonists is useful in preventing and treating bone healing disorders. This invention also relates to other physiologic conditions which are influenced by chondrocyte activity, including pediatric long bone growth and neoplastic conditions involving cells of chondrogenic origin.
